WebMirin add umami taste better than Shaoxing wine. Mirin is a high-sweet cooking wine contains more than 9 kinds of carbohydrates with different sweetness, giving the food a natural sweet taste. Besides, the glucose it contains can reconcile the salty taste of the salt and the sour taste of the vinegar, making the taste of the dish more mellow ...

Web20 Sep 2024 · One good substitute for white wine is another acidic ingredient, such as vinegar or lemon juice. Swap the wine for light-colored vinegars, like white wine vinegar, rice vinegar, or apple cider vinegar. Avoid harsher vinegars, like distilled white vinegar, which could add too much acidity. WebRice wine has somewhere between 16-25% ABV and as such would not be considered halal on its own or to cook with. There is no guarantee that its alcohol would be burned off during the cooking process to allow it to be halal. For rice wine you have to consider it as the ordinary drinking wines. It is very alcoholic to start with and post cooking ...
